Katara Hills police have tracked and rescued two minor girls who left their homes on Friday morning in the name of going to school but failed to return till 8 pm after which the family registered a missing report.
One of the girls had taken her mobile with her and had put another SIM card in the mobile.
On the basis of IMEI number, their location was traced as soon as the SIM was activated in the mobile. After which the police recovered the girls at 2 am on Friday night. Both of them have recorded their statements in front of the magistrate. During interrogation, both have told about going to Shirdi.
SHO Brijendra Nigam said two girls of 14 years each live in the police station area. Both are studying in class 7 in a private school. On Friday morning, they left their homes saying that they were going to school like every day. When they did not return till night, the family searched for them at the houses of all relatives and family members. After this, they came to the police station and lodged a complaint. As the matter was related to minor girls, investigation was started immediately.
After technical investigation and checking the footage of more than 50 CCTV cameras, the police reached the girls. Both have been recovered from Bairagarh station.
Police said that one of the girls had a mobile phone. She had removed her SIM. A new SIM was put in this mobile. However, the mobile location was traced on the basis of IMEI number. Immediately the team was dispatched and both the girls were recovered.
During interrogation, the girls told that they had reached Lalghati by auto. From here they reached Manuabhan Tekri. They stayed at the Tekri till five in the evening. After this they left for Bairagarh station. One girl had one thousand rupees and the other had five hundred rupees. Both were planning to go to Shirdi by train with this money.
The new SIM was given to them by one of their friends, this friend was going to accompany them to Shirdi. However, he did not reach the station. Both the girls have not accused anyone of any kind of misbehavior in their statements.
